How to Choose the Right Best Baby Helmet

Size and fit accuracy

To secure the best baby helmet, begin by precisely measuring your baby’s head circumference, as an accurate fit is vital for safety and comfort. Look for helmets offering adjustable straps and removable padding to fine-tune the fit, ensuring snugness without pressure points. Opt for helmets that provide some growth adaptability through expandable designs or extra padding inserts to accommodate your child’s natural growth, extending the helmet’s useful life.

Avoid helmets with rigid sizes that cannot be tailored, as they limit both comfort and protection. Select a model with a clear size guide and multiple fitting options tailored to infant heads to guarantee proper, lasting fit.

Material safety and comfort

Focus on materials that combine safety with comfort for your baby’s delicate skin. Prioritize helmets crafted with breathable, hypoallergenic fabrics that reduce irritation and allow airflow to prevent overheating. The impact-absorbing foam inside must be dense yet lightweight, such as EVA foam or similar materials that meet safety standards, providing effective shock absorption without adding bulk.

The helmet’s overall weight should be minimal to keep the baby comfortable during wear. Consider helmets with mesh or moisture-wicking liners for extra comfort during extended use.

Opt for lightweight, high-quality foam cores wrapped in soft, breathable fabric for the best balance of protection and comfort.

Protective features

Evaluate protective features by confirming the helmet complies with recognized multi-impact resistance standards appropriate for infants, which ensures the helmet can withstand several impacts without compromising safety. Choose helmets that provide full coverage over key areas like the forehead, crown, and back of the head rather than partial or spot protection, offering comprehensive defense as babies learn to crawl or walk. Check explicitly for certifications such as ASTM or CPSC safety ratings to validate effectiveness.

A baby helmet meeting stringent multi-impact standards with full head coverage and official certification guarantees top-tier protection for your child during active phases.

Frequently Asked Questions

What Makes A Baby Helmet Safe For Use?

A safe baby helmet meets recognized safety certifications, such as ASTM or CPSC standards, ensuring effective impact protection. Key safety elements include multi-layer foam construction and secure fit features to absorb shocks while staying comfortably in place during use.

How Do I Measure My Baby’S Head Correctly For A Helmet?

To measure your baby’s head size accurately, use a flexible tape measure around the largest circumference just above the eyebrows and ears. This ensures you choose a helmet size that fits snugly without being too tight, which is critical for both comfort and protection.

Can Baby Helmets Be Washed Safely?

Most baby helmets include removable, machine-washable covers made from breathable fabrics to maintain hygiene. The helmet shell itself should be cleaned with a damp cloth but not submerged, preserving the structural integrity and protective materials.

Are Adjustable Helmets Better For Growing Babies?

Yes, adjustable helmets are ideal because they accommodate changing head sizes through adjustable straps or padding inserts. This adaptability extends the helmet’s usability and ensures consistent protection as the baby grows.

Why Is Material Breathability Important In A Baby Helmet?

Breathable materials prevent overheating and skin irritation by allowing air circulation inside the helmet. This improves comfort during extended wear and reduces the risk of rashes or discomfort for sensitive baby skin.
